Point the cleaner down and slowly
insert the tool into the hole to be
cleaned in the laser unit.
Be sure to point the cleaner down. Labels similar to (A) are
attached to areas that require cleaning.
5
Insert the cleaning tool all the way into
the hole and then pull it back out.
Pull the cleaning tool out until you feel the tip of the tool
leave the cleaning surface of the laser unit.
6
Repeat steps 4 to 5 two or three times
and then remove the cleaning tool.
7
Repeat steps 4 to 6 to clean all holes
(4 holes) in the laser unit.
There are a total of four holes to be cleaned in the laser unit.
Clean all holes.
